Hardening iOS Security: Why Recent iPhone Vulnerabilities Matter for Your Team
If your team relies on mobile devices for sensitive operations, the latest wave of iOS security reports should be on your radar. Security researchers have uncovered sophisticated exploits that bypass standard protections, proving that even the most closed ecosystems have cracks. For builders, this means mobile-first security is no longer an optional layer; it is a core requirement for any product handling user data.
How do these vulnerabilities actually affect your product?
Most developers view iOS as a safe sandbox where the operating system handles the heavy lifting of encryption and process isolation. However, these recent exploits target the kernel level, allowing attackers to gain elevated privileges. Once an attacker is in the kernel, your app's local storage and encrypted databases are effectively open books.
- Data Exfiltration: Attackers can bypass the keychain to access stored tokens and credentials.
- Zero-Click Entry: Some exploits require no user interaction, meaning a device can be compromised just by receiving a specific packet or message.
- Persistent Monitoring: Modern malware can survive reboots, making it difficult for non-technical users to clear an infection.
For founders and CTOs, the risk isn't just a single compromised device. It is the potential for a lateral move into your corporate network. If a developer's iPhone is compromised, their 2FA codes, Slack messages, and VPN credentials are at risk.
What should your engineering team do today?
Waiting for the next OS update is not a security strategy. You need to implement defensive programming and strict infrastructure policies to mitigate the fallout when a device in your ecosystem is inevitably targeted. Start by auditing how your mobile apps handle session persistence and sensitive local data.
- Minimize Local Storage: Avoid storing PII or sensitive business logic on the client side. Use short-lived tokens that expire frequently.
- Enforce Rapid Patching: Use MDM (Mobile Device Management) tools to force OS updates within 24 hours of a security release.
- Certificate Pinning: Implement
SSL pinningto prevent man-in-the-middle attacks, even if the device's root certificates are compromised. - Biometric Re-authentication: Require FaceID or TouchID for high-stakes actions within your app, rather than relying on an active session.
Security is a moving target. The goal is to make the cost of attacking your specific users higher than the potential reward. By assuming the device environment is hostile, you build more resilient software that protects both your company and your customers.
Is the iOS ecosystem still viable for high-security builds?
Despite these headlines, iOS remains one of the most secure consumer platforms available. The issue is the scale of the target. Because iPhones are ubiquitous among high-value targets—executives, developers, and politicians—they attract the most sophisticated exploit developers in the world.
Your focus should stay on the Secure Enclave and ensuring your app utilizes the latest hardware-level encryption features. These hardware protections remain difficult to break, even when the software layer is compromised. Shift your mindset from trusting the platform to verifying every interaction the platform makes with your backend.
Watch for the next Apple Security Research blog post. They often release technical details that can help your team write better Swift or Objective-C code to handle memory safety more effectively. Keep your dependencies lean and your update cycles fast.
Videos Faceless — Shorts viraux sans montrer son visage